求求ps大神p出的囧图帮我做个个人主页!重金悬赏!!

VBA把excel备份至SQL或者实现数据交换 提示下标越界 重金悬赏大神解决_百度知道
提问者采纳
根据您的数据表的格式及数据库管理的性能,您要想实现多处随意动态更新,我觉得是有难度的!1、你的表格首先没有标定的唯一行(也就是数据库表中的键值),因此不管是哪个操作者任意更新一行或增加(删除)一行(或修改一行中某元的内容)形成新的数据表格后,在数据库中是很难界定的(这一点不知道您是否理解!)。如果没有唯一(键值)来约束的话,只能按顺序的方式来从数据库中下载内容到Excel或者将现在的Excel数据更新到数据库中。也就是说:Excel文件的当前操作者最好是一个,因为多个操作者不能实现数据同步的,数据库只能保留最后的更新者的数据。除非你把Excel表中的某一列标示为整个表格中的唯一一行(也就是数据库表中键值) 2、根据以上分析的结果,只好在 Excel 中使用两项功能,“下载”和“上传”
“下载”就是每次在操作之前,先把数据库中的内容更新到 Excel文件的Sheet 中。
Dim i As Integer
Dim n As Integer
Dim mySheet As Worksheet
Dim conStr As String
Dim mySQL As String
Dim conn As New ADODB.Connection
Dim sn As New ADODB.Recordset
Set meSheet = Sheet2
'用一个新的Sheet表单
conStr = &Provider=SQLOLEDB.1;Persist Security Info=TUser ID=
Password= Data Source =电脑名(或IP地址);Initial Catalog=数据库名;&
conn.Open conStr
mySQL = &SELECT * FROM 表名称&
sn.Open mySQL, conn, adOpenStatic, adLockReadOnly
‘可以把字段名称做为 Excel表的第一行,也可以不要下面的循环
If Not sn.BOF And Not sn.EOF Then
For i = 0 To sn.Fields.Count - 1
meSheet.Cells(1, i + 1) = sn.Fields(i).Na俯弗碘煌鄢号碉铜冬扩me
'从第二行开始写数据
Do While Not sn.EOF
For i = 0 To sn.Fields.Count - 1
meSheet.Cells(n, i + 1) = sn(i)
sn.MoveNext
'数据已经从数据库下载到当前的Sheet完成 当你把数据修改完后可以把整个数据表更新到数据库,实现&上传&功能如:
Dim i As Long
Dim meSheet As Worksheet
Dim conStr As String
Dim mySQL As String
Dim conn As New ADODB.Connection
Dim sn As New ADODB.Recordset
Set meSheet = Sheet2
conStr = &Provider=SQLOLEDB.1;Persist Security Info=TUser ID= Password= Data Source =电脑名(或IP地址);Initial Catalog=数据库名;&
conn.Open conStr
'需要将原来数据库中的数据删除掉
conn.Execute &DELETE FROM 表名&
mySQL = &SELECT * FROM 表名&
sn.Open mySQL, conn, adOpenDynamic, adLockOptimistic
'循环增加数据(也可以用SQL语句(INSERT INTO)逐行增加)
For i = 2 To 65535(最大行数,不一定到65535,因为后面也许是空值)
sn(0) = meSheet.Cells(i, 1)
sn(1) = meSheet.Cells(i, 2)
...多少根据列数来定
sn(7) = meSheet.Cells(i, 7)
Next i 更新完成.
姓名这行是固定的
需要列的话
我可以在其后
或其前添加一行
您说的行,实际上在数据库中是一条记录而已,一般Excel中的标题名称在数据库中是按字段名称处理的.所以我给你的程序:‘可以把字段名称做为 Excel表的第一行,也可以不要下面的循环
If Not sn.BOF And Not sn.EOF Then
For i = 0 To sn.Fields.Count - 1
meSheet.Cells(1, i + 1) = sn.Fields(i).Name
End If就是把字段名变成Excel 中的列名. 如果要保证每个操作者的操作与数据库实现同步,那就在每行数据中增加一个唯一的标示符号!如记录的顺序号.如:序号
车间 姓名 ......
... 在 Excel 中必须有约定,一但有操作者增加一行新数据(不管在最后还是在中间插入),系统要产生一个新的&序号&,这个值是唯一的,且当删除一行后这个&序号&也就消失了,不可重复使用!
我这么改了
然后我应该怎么做?
按照上面说的思路,把程序写成宏命令执行就OK 了。
提问者评价
其他类似问题
下标越界的相关知识
按默认排序
其他6条回答
我可以帮您做成VB程序,按VB程序再转换为VBA应该不是困难的问题,如果需要请百度HI吧!
已经做了一部分,你的联系方式?
做好后发给你,请稍等。
已经加你,验证:实现数据交换
你怎么还没发给我
最近有其他事,没顾上,现在已经做好了,如果需要请回复。
For i = 2 To Sheets(&插入&).[a65535].End(xlUp).Row 'i为&行数&的意思把这个.[a65535].数字改小一点,改成.[a100].试试
你检查下sql表的大小和列数,估计要减一才对
这需求, access很容易, excel很难
ACCESS局域网实现好像不容易
我要局域网使用
多台电脑套起来的
局域网使用不就是Access加SQL的CS架构吗, 啥叫不容易实现?这段代码里, 打开了一个记录集rs读取了所有数据 (select * ....), 却rs.addnew, 这个过程到底是从SQL读取数据, 还是往SQL写入数据?
addnew明显是写入sql,但是也没看到为什么唯一key值, 不知道如何判断是否被修改, 只管写入新记录, 其结果就是SQL里面记录重复再重复看不懂设计思路~~至于下标越界For j = 0 To rs.Fields.Count - 1 'j为'列数'rs(j) = Sheets(&插入&).Cells(i, j + 1)拿rs记录集的列数去读取sheet, sheet里面有这么多列吗? 读到null的cell是不是下标越界的原因?
大侠我真心不懂
要么大侠帮我编写一个
ACCESS我右击创建就出来了
局域网另一台电脑里找不到他
不管什么方法
达到效果就行
在access里新建一个数据表, 叫做链接表,用OBDC连接SQL, 或者建立一个传递查询,
怎么建网上大把教程, 连接你列出的SQL数据库建好了把这个access的mdb文件copy到另外一台或多台机器上用, 多人就可以同时修改操作同一个SQL数据表了其实就这么简单, 鼠标操作即可, 完全不需写代码, 如果你不会代码的话, ODBC就帮你把这些代码的同步事情都完成了
我试试希望可以
根据您的数据表的格式及数据库管理的性能,您要想实现多处随意动态更新,我觉得是有难度的!1、你的表格首先没有标定的唯一行(也就是数据库表中的键值
可以添加一行
并附上程序
报错的是哪一行
没有报错行
只是显示下标越界
...那下标越界 是哪一行?它没有提示你吗?试一下,Debug 一行一行运行,看能不能找到问题出在哪里,不然这么让大家,有些问题很难看出来
那大侠干脆按照我的要求帮我编写一个吧
这方面真心不懂
这个...1、不是说了嘛,上面的代码语法上是可以的(这里不管功能上是否达到你的要求)2、就算重写了,也只是举例子,谁也不能保证你拿过去就能用的。就像 lxmzyh 说的一样,问题出在哪里?在没有亲自调试或运行的情况下,只能是猜测,3、如果是多台电脑一起使用,建议装一个独立的数据库服务器,像sql server 啥的
我装了SQL SERVER了啊
我可以接受远程的亲
现在的问题还是你这段代码出现问题?你一步步的调试看下嘛,先看能不能正确连上数据库如果能够连上数据库了,那环境就OK了,只要调整代码部分,这个修改的范围就小了,也相对容易些...
能连上数据库的
只是提示下标越界
额 , 那就注意下你表格的行列取值,是否正确,以及跟数据库表格的字段比较,是不是有多列问题最好是用 F8 单步执行一下,看问题出在哪里
等待您来回答
下载知道APP
随时随地咨询
出门在外也不愁高中生该不该参加课余活动 辩论赛 总结陈词我是正方四辩,也就是该参加课外活动
求助各位大神们救助。
尽量能好些。
必定重金悬赏!!_百度作业帮
高中生该不该参加课余活动 辩论赛 总结陈词我是正方四辩,也就是该参加课外活动
求助各位大神们救助。
尽量能好些。
必定重金悬赏!!
我是正方四辩,也就是该参加课外活动
求助各位大神们救助。
尽量能好些。
必定重金悬赏!!
应该。课余活动可以让我们更好地与他人交往,让我们在学习之余又放松一点。而且当今的高中生,大多为书呆子,近视的人不在少数。而课余活动还可以让我们的身体更健康,得到身心的放松。初中数学题,急需答案求大神,我做了很久都没做出来,重金悬赏已知△ABC为等腰直角三角形,D为中点,已知∠APB=135°,连接CP,PD,求证CP=根号二倍的PD_百度作业帮
初中数学题,急需答案求大神,我做了很久都没做出来,重金悬赏已知△ABC为等腰直角三角形,D为中点,已知∠APB=135°,连接CP,PD,求证CP=根号二倍的PD
已知△ABC为等腰直角三角形,D为中点,已知∠APB=135°,连接CP,PD,求证CP=根号二倍的PD
先给你个高一的方法,肯定对,就是不知道你看不看得懂接下来是初三的方法,不过少了关键一步,你让我再想想(明天晚上给你答复)作BE垂直AP,AF垂直BP∠PAB=∠CBP(易证)△AFP相似△BEP(这中间少了一个证明)所以AP:PB=1:根号2又因为AD:BC=1:根号2∠PAB=∠CBP所以△APD相似△CPBCP=根号二倍的PD
给你提供一种较为简单的方法,但是需要较强的计算能力作为基础,连接CD,S四边形CPDB=S CPD+S CDB很显然,这时利用海伦公式及推广式即可得证比例计算过程暂不列举(打起来好慢)
证明三角形adp相似三角形bcp,其中角acp加角pab等于45度,角pab加角pba也等于45度,所以角cap等于角pba,由于角a角b都等于45度,所以角pab等于角cbp,角cpd也等于135度,得角apd等于角cpb,ad等于2分之根2,cb等于1,相似三角形两条边一比就的。
把三角形ACP绕C旋转使AC和BC重合,连接PP‘,延长PD到M,使MD=PD,连接BM,MP‘。 证得PP'=√2CP,BP垂直平分MP’,PM=PP‘。PP’=2PD=√2CP,除根号2得证。现在回答还有分吗?
∠CPD为什么等于135°,就这个不懂
老师说全靠计算肯定不行请问是初中吗?如果是的话在没学过竞赛的情况下的确不建议使用。海伦公式初中教材提到过,但是推广式要有四点共圆为基础来使用。本题可以使用该方法。若不理解,我可以给你较麻烦的初中做法。行,圆还没学额,我之前没仔细想,上面的方法有点问题,不好意思。题目仅说∠APB=135°,,这实际上可理解为P是动点,是在一个圆上的动点。你可以先试下P在CD上时,这种情况比较好证。我想出的初中做法还...
行,圆还没学
额,我之前没仔细想,上面的方法有点问题,不好意思。题目仅说∠APB=135°,,这实际上可理解为P是动点,是在一个圆上的动点。你可以先试下P在CD上时,这种情况比较好证。我想出的初中做法还是计算,很简单的计算,建一个直角坐标系即可。具体做法如果你需要我可以给你。《 网页设计与制作》作业要求,求大神帮忙,邮箱,重金悬赏_百度知道
《 网页设计与制作》作业要求,求大神帮忙,邮箱,重金悬赏
按栏目进行分类:特色美工技巧或网页特效。      (3)确立每个页面之间的链接和整体导航的统一、设计结构图等,邻近色以及一些颜色的明暗变化,收集有关材料。       (1)要求设计网站的标志、严禁抄袭、进行各级页面的设计,同类色、将收集的材料、FLASH,不能过于花哨、不必交原创模版源图png&#47。     2、内容健康。加分项目、进行网站结构的规划、WAP。     5、网站须压缩打包(可压缩为RAR格式)、设计技巧,画出网站的结构框图,只需附上效果图(jpg或gif格式)。 8,并进行有效的改造: (1)观察所选择参考网站的特点:主 题;psd等原文件,完成页面的色彩搭配以及页面的布局:说明设计理念:站点结构完整、根据栏目设计; (2)采用互补色。7、具有时代气息。     7,但网站提供的信息应与网站主题相符合、对收集的材料进行提炼加工、具体设计时。其步骤如下,确定网站的层次数、设计策划书(doc文件)。     3。3:      1、思想积极向上,并为自己的网站取一个名字!步骤参考,可以参考某个优秀的网站进行页面的设计或者完全自己设计:不限,各级页面数量适量(5-10个子页面为适中),完成各级页面效果的实现。4,根据你的优势或喜好确定个人网站网页的设计风格。6:大小适中、根据个人网站的性质与任务、注明所使用的网页制作工具:1:站点统一、RSS。2、设计流程。 (3)在图像处理软件中。5。网站规模,进行栏目的策划。     4。提交格式、确保提交的网页无病毒,简洁大方。网站色调。     6。 (2)在草图上仔细推敲各层页面,要求排版规范、3D等,同时考虑与所需制作软件的结合,以符合自己的需要:设计制作一个小型网站作业题目,要求如下、整个网站大小须控制在2M以内。题 材、上网浏览不同网站的内容和风格
我有更好的答案
按默认排序
文件名你可以任意.0:”这时要放图片了、准备材料 你首先做一个小计划,否则会看不到网页的,我的工作,我的就是~~~~~~ 三,放在myself的目录下,全世界的人都可以随时找到你。把你准备在你主页上出现的图象放进相应的目录里后.制作主页其实很简单。现在有较多的主机提供免费主页空间,你只须用鼠标选“自我介绍”后按鼠标右键 ,其他诸如BMP和TIF等很通用的格式都不能用在网上,选取Image,但最好全部小写、将你制作好的安放在网上 要在网上安你自己的家?比如介绍三个方面,放在myself的目录下如果你已经上网.html)。 在你的封面做好了所有链接和图片后,你也可以向全世界宣传下自己.html,我的工作”,interest。只要到有关站点申请即可,在file菜单里选Edit Page,记住你必须将这一页保存为index。申请完成以后用FTP将你所有的主页文件上传至主机指定的目录就可以了,现在必须做封面了.0或者WORD7.打开Netscape?其实他们都是因为位置的问题。这些主机不仅提供免费个人主页空间,那你就先起一个总目录(文件夹,job?有了自己的主页,参考相关题目,只要多实际制作.html格式的文件。现在简单介绍一下制作主页的过程和方法,一定要保持网页的相对位置,就将“自我介绍”链接到下一页了,比如d,用另存为功能保存为。然后将你的材料copy进相应的子目录,你在封面写. 要注意.文字的处理基本跟Word没什么两样,在Choosefile里选取你的图象文件即可,因为有的主机要认大小写,便可以制作了.html文件。你的自我介绍要链接到下一页去,你就可以开始制作了、开始制作 你无须去记复杂的HTML语言,关键是插入图片和产生链接,只须点击Insert菜单,来放你的所有文件,你必须先申请一个主页空间,即向某一个主机申请一快硬盘空间:自我介绍,比如Office 97的照片编辑器,你先写上“大家好: 一。比如你要在你的主页里展示你的靓照,细细研究人家是如何做的,我用的是Fhtml),具体见实用链接栏目。还可以拿来主义,我是superboy、计数器等很有用的功能,然后再选你myself目录下的myself! 需要注意的是:myself.我们先做关于你自我介绍的一页。好,是非常有意义和有意思的。还可以借用网页模版来搞,那就将你的照片扫描成JPG格式的文件,因为网页默认的主页名称是index,老是出现网页错误呢,再选create link,然后再在这个目录建立三个子目录,并且还提供留言簿,你可以用Netscape4.htm(有的主机要求必须为index,我的爱好,在网上看到什么好的主页:&#92。 二:为什么我的网页传上去了可是看不到:“欢迎来到superboy的主页”以下是“自我介绍,但你可以用图象软件进行转换,我的爱好,就可以跳到镶有你靓照的页面啦,下面是我的照片,以后在浏览器中一按,具体方法,准备在主页上告诉人家什么,因为它们太大了,有很多朋友都问我,然后把这个文件保存为myself,工多艺熟,为何不尝试一下在网上做一个完全属于自己的主页,网上只能使用JPG和GIF两种图象格式
其他类似问题
网页设计与制作的相关知识
等待您来回答
下载知道APP
随时随地咨询
出门在外也不愁重金悬赏,求高手帮忙做小说封面!地址如下:http://www.jjwxc.net/onebook.php?novelid=1653552_百度知道
重金悬赏,求高手帮忙做小说封面!地址如下:http://www.jjwxc.net/onebook.php?novelid=1653552
我会考虑再加悬赏做的好的话,YOUXIANG谢谢,TENXUN!请把做好的封面发过
&#47腾讯,Q//Q&#47
提问者采纳
正在制作,因为编辑部图太多,下午见图。谢谢
请问,图呢?
提问者评价
怎么把人物给搞错了亲
其他类似问题
小说封面的相关知识
等待您来回答
下载知道APP
随时随地咨询
出门在外也不愁

我要回帖

更多关于 求大神ps的后果全集 的文章

 

随机推荐